Flink中数据集上的异步I / O等效于什么?对于DataStream,它基本上是AsyncDataStream。
在map函数中进行阻塞调用?
他们有最佳做法吗?
我可以通过实现,RichMapPartitionFunction
在输入上提供迭代器,并通过收集器发出结果。
由于DataSet API不需要与检查点机制集成,也不需要遵守记录和时间戳的顺序,因此尽管MapPartitionFunction
不提供任何特定于异步的工具,但实现时并不需要太复杂。
本文收集自互联网,转载请注明来源。
如有侵权,请联系[email protected] 删除。
我来说两句